(https://www.cybo.com/US-biz/dry-star-restoration_1g)If there's a fire, smoke makes sure to follow. While the fire's smoke is composed of elements that make your home unsafe to be in, the damages smoke leaves does not stop there. Smoke will drift to seemingly every component of your home, staying with furniture, style, drapes, walls, ceilings, floors, and more.
The water will certainly saturate into the charred materials and spread out to various other areas of the home unaffected by the fire. If left untreated or missed during fire damages remediation, the water damages will just intensify with time and can cause mold development, safety and security issues for your home's framework, and undesirable appearances around your room, consisting of distorted flooring, peeling off paint, and noticeable stains.

Water reduction is typically the primary step of the fire, smoke, and water damages remediation process after a damage control has actually been finished. This attends to the water damages head-on and includes actions to stop additional issues for your area before, throughout, and after remediation. Inspection and damages analysis to examine the degree of water damageIsolation of water damage to influenced areas to prohibit water from infecting completely dry areasInspection of your home's structure for structural stabilityExtraction of any type of standing water from the propertyStructural drying with commercial-grade equipmentSite cleaning that will remove particles, pack out salvageable content for restoration, and weblink give way for restoration servicesWe'll also complete added damage mitigation by boarding up busted doors and windows, applying tarps to holes in roofs, and finishing other actions to stop added damage and dangers to your home while the fixings are happening.
